How much you spend depends mainly on how large a reservoir tank you need. Other factors include … See more A cistern is a container for collecting and storing water. It can be large or small, underground or above-ground, and frequently supplied by a well, spring or rainwater. See more Cistern water systems for domestic use work like this: Water from an outside source collects in the cistern before being piped into the household water system. This transfer can happen through gravity alone if the cistern … See more The main difference between a cistern water system and a well is that a cistern stores water from an external source, and a well itself is a water source.
